What are the 5Cs in Life?

The 5Cs in life—character, commitment, communication, courage, and confidence—serve as guiding principles for personal and professional growth. These core values help individuals navigate challenges, build meaningful relationships, and achieve success. Understanding and integrating these values can lead to a more fulfilling and balanced life.

What is Character and Why is it Important?

Character is the foundation of who you are. It encompasses your values, ethics, and integrity, shaping how you interact with others and make decisions. A strong character earns respect and trust, fostering long-term relationships and success.

  • Integrity: Being honest and having strong moral principles.
  • Responsibility: Owning your actions and their consequences.
  • Empathy: Understanding and considering others’ feelings and perspectives.

Building character involves consistent actions aligned with your values, even when faced with challenges. For example, maintaining honesty in difficult situations strengthens trust and credibility.

How Does Commitment Influence Success?

Commitment is the dedication to pursuing goals and values with persistence and determination. It involves setting clear objectives and staying focused despite obstacles.

  • Goal Setting: Define spec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ART) goals.
  • Perseverance: Continue efforts despite setbacks or failures.
  • Adaptability: Adjust strategies when necessary to achieve objectives.

A committed individual is more likely to achieve their goals, as demonstrated by athletes who train rigorously to excel in their sport, showcasing resilience and dedication.

Why is Communication Key to Building Relationships?

Communication is the process of exchanging information and ideas effectively. It is essential for building and maintaining personal and professional relationships.

  • Active Listening: Paying attention to and understanding others’ perspectives.
  • Clarity: Conveying messages clearly and concisely.
  • Feedback: Providing and receiving constructive criticism to improve interactions.

Effective communication fosters understanding and collaboration, as seen in successful teams that prioritize open dialogue and mutual respect.

What Role Does Courage Play in Personal Growth?

Courage is the ability to face fear, uncertainty, and challenges with resolve. It is crucial for taking risks and pursuing opportunities for growth.

  • Risk-Taking: Willingness to step out of comfort zones to achieve goals.
  • Resilience: Bouncing back from failures or setbacks.
  • Leadership: Inspiring and guiding others through challenging situations.

Courageous individuals often lead change and innovation, as demonstrated by entrepreneurs who launch new ventures despite potential risks.

How Does Confidence Impact Self-Esteem and Achievement?

Confidence is the belief in one’s abilities and potential. It influences how you approach challenges and interact with others.

  • Self-Esteem: Valuing yourself and your contributions.
  • Assertiveness: Expressing thoughts and needs clearly and respectfully.
  • Optimism: Maintaining a positive outlook in the face of challenges.

Confidence empowers individuals to pursue their goals and seize opportunities, as seen in leaders who motivate and inspire their teams with self-assuredness.
